 | | Free CD to WAV MP3 WMA AMR AC3 AAC Ripper is an extremely well purpose oriented software. As shown in the title, the program allows you to accurately transfer your favorite CDs to other popular audio formats: WAV, MP3, WMA, AMR, OGG, AC3, AAC (MP4).
The program's intuitive and well designed interface allows you to quickly re-encode your favorite tracks into the desired target format. Before ripping, you can choose to load CD album information and read the track ISRC (International Standard Recording Code). Besides these, you can choose to grab also track options or connect to FreeDB in order to download extra track information.
Once the disk inserted into the drive, the program will auto-detect the tracks and it will display the artist, title, type, ISRC and duration. You can choose to rip all the tracks to a directory of your choice or you can select only a few tracks to be ripped. Depending on the target file format, you can set your favorite options: for example, in case you rip to MP3, you can choose the sample rate, channels, bitrate quality (up to 320 kbit), filtering, VBR (variable bitrate), CRC-Checksum, preset, etc. Format options are also available for WMA, OGG, AMR, an AAC output files.
Pluses: The ripping process is fast and it consumes few system resources. You can start the ripping process and not notice the fact that it's on. You computer's performance won't be affected.
